The Catawba County Juvenile Crime Prevention Council (JCPC) is a locally appointed board, with members drawn from a list of statutorily recommended community representatives involved with youth.
It exists to:
- Identify risks of youth in the community of becoming court involved.
- Review court data and identify needed programs to provide juvenile delinquency intervention and prevention services.
- Develop a list of funding priorities and solicit proposals from community providers annually for funding provided by the State through the North Carolina Department of Public Safety (DPS) to each county.
- Make recommendations to the Catawba County Board of Commissioners for the NCDPS funding.
- Monitor funded programs to ensure compliance with policies and approved program funding agreements.
